Legal Considerations for UK Players
When considering using non-UK bookmakers, players should be mindful of the legal landscape. While the UK has strict regulations in place to protect consumers, not every jurisdiction has the same level of oversight. Here are some important aspects to consider:
Licensing and Regulation
Always check if the bookmaker is licensed by a reputable authority. Many offshore bookies operate under licenses from jurisdictions like Malta, Gibraltar, or Curacao. While these can offer a level of consumer protection, it’s essential to do thorough research to ensure the site is trustworthy and compliant with its governing laws.
Payment Methods
Payment options can vary widely among non-UK bookmakers. Reputable sites will typically offer a range of secure payment methods, including credit/debit cards, e-wallets, and even cryptocurrencies. Players should be cautious and choose options that provide adequate security and protection for their transactions.
Tax Implications
It’s crucial for UK players to understand the tax implications of betting with offshore bookmakers. While winnings from UK licensed bookmakers are generally tax-free, the tax situation may differ when betting on an international platform. Players should consider consulting a tax professional to understand their liabilities regarding gambling winnings from foreign sites.
How to Choose a Non-UK Bookmaker
With countless non-UK bookies available, selecting the right one can feel daunting. Here are some key factors to consider in your decision-making process:
User Experience
Evaluate the website’s interface and ease of use. A well-designed platform will enhance your betting experience, allowing you to place bets quickly and efficiently. User reviews can be invaluable when assessing a bookmaker’s reputation for software quality.
Customer Support
Responsive customer support is essential when dealing with any online betting platform. Check if the bookmaker offers multiple contact methods, including live chat, email, and phone support, as well as their availability hours. Testing the responsiveness before committing to a site can save you headaches later.
Security Features
Ensure that the bookmaker uses SSL encryption to protect sensitive data. Additionally, look for information regarding their data protection policies, responsible gambling measures, and their history with customer disputes—these factors contribute to the overall safety of your betting experience.
